4、Target Acquisition Yield and RangeGlobal yields have corrected signifcantly and are close to our target rangeSeveral key factors give us conviction that global real estate markets are approaching a turning point:Looser monetary conditions.As a capital-intensive industry,a reduction in borrowing cost
5、s via lower interest rates is set to ease the strain on investors.Historical precedent.Values have started to turn a corner the pattern is consistent with past cycles,pointing to a stabilization this year and return to growth in 2025.The repricing is nearly done.Based on our modeling,most of the eff
6、ect of past interest rate increases has now been factored in.Yields are already very close to our target acquisition range.Low supply,solid occupier markets.Despite recession risks,occupier strains have been limited by ongoing jobs growth resilience and low development activity.Rental growth remains
